Home Screen Customization
One of the most anticipated features of iOS 18 is the enhanced Home Screen customization. Users now have unprecedented control over the layout of their Home Screens. You can place app icons and widgets anywhere, create empty spaces for a cleaner look, and even tint app icons and widgets with your preferred colors. This level of customization allows users to create a Home Screen that truly reflects their style and needs.

Photos App Overhaul
The Photos app has received its most significant update yet. With new collections like Recent Days, People & Pets, and Trips, finding and reliving special moments has never been easier. The app’s improved organization and search capabilities ensure that users can quickly locate their favorite photos and videos. Additionally, new editing tools and effects provide more creative options for enhancing images.
Messages Enhancements
iOS 18 brings several exciting updates to the Messages app. New text effects and formatting options allow users to add more personality to their messages. The introduction of RCS (Rich Communication Services) support means that users can enjoy enhanced messaging features, such as high-resolution photo sharing, read receipts, and more interactive group chats. These enhancements make communication more dynamic and engaging.
Game Mode
For gaming enthusiasts, iOS 18 introduces a built-in Game Mode. This feature limits background activity to ensure smoother gameplay, reducing lag and improving overall performance. Whether you’re playing casual games or more demanding titles, Game Mode optimizes your device’s resources to provide the best possible gaming experience.
